CVE-2020-6780

MEDIUMCVSS 4.9/10EPSS 0.56%

Last modified

CVE-2020-6780 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 4.9/10 on the CVSS scale. Use of Password Hash With Insufficient Computational Effort in the database of Bosch FSM-2500 server and Bosch FSM-5000 server up to and including version 5.2 allows a remote attacker with admin privileges to dump the credentials of other users and possibly recover their plain-text passwords by brute-forcing the MD5 hash.. Metrics

CVSS 3.1
4.9/10

C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:H/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:N/A:N

Affected Software

VendorProductVersions
BoschFsm-2500 Firmware<= 5.2
BoschFsm-5000 Firmware<= 5.2
